U.S. equities edged higher last week on strong AI-driven tech earnings, though gains were limited by hawkish Fed commentary. Persistent inflation kept investors focused on the outlook for interest rates, leading to mixed Treasury performance. Meanwhile, lower oil prices helped ease some inflation concerns. Last week, U.S. markets weakened as higher Treasury yields and borrowing costs weighed on investor sentiment, especially among growth-oriented areas of the market. Inflation concerns linked to energy prices and geopolitical tensions pushed bond yields higher. Economic data was mixed, with softer consumer spending balanced by stronger business activity.
